A research on introduction of phenotyhpic parameters of several poultry lines developed in Ankara Poultry Research Institue

Abstract (EN)
This study was carried out to find out phenotypic characters of 2 white (BLUE and BLACK), and 5 brown colored (RIR I, BAR I and LİNE 54) laying hen line which improved at Ankara Poultry Research Institutes. It was introduced that the qualitative characteristics (the color of the earlobe, the color of the spur, the color of the feather, the color of the beak, the color of the skin, the color of the leg, the color of the wattle, and the color of the egg shell, the shape of the comb) of laying hen line. Some quantitative characters (breast, beak and shank size, body weight gain, feed intake, mortality range, sexual maturity age and weight, the weight of the first ten eggs, 50% of egg production, egg production and egg quality) determined and compared aspect of these characters of laying hen line. Both growing and laying period, the differences between white genotypes and colored genotypes showed significant differences (P<0.05). As a result, BLUE genotype in white laying hens and BAR I genotype in colored laying hens showed better performance than the others in the research conditions.Key Words: Pure Line, Phenotype, Egg Yield and Weight, Mortality Range.
